The rheumatological manifestations of leprosy occur singly or in varying combinations, particularly during lepra reactions. Despite being third most common, these remain under diagnosed and under reported. This study has been carried out to study the spectrum of rheumatological manifestations in leprosy patients. One hundred consecutive patients of leprosy presenting during January to December 2013 were studied for rheumatological manifestations. Complete hemogram, serum biochemistry, urinalysis, rheumatoid factor, ASO titer, C-reactive protein, ANA, and x-rays for hands, feet, chest and involved joints were performed. These 100 (M:F 66:34) patients aged between 16-80 years had indeterminate (2 patients), TT (4 patients), BT (26 patients), BB (2 patients), and LL leprosy (32 patients). 27 patients had rheumatological manifestations; arthritis involving large or small joints in 23 patients being the commonest. 7 of 24 patients in type-1 lepra reaction had enthesitis in 3 patients and oligoarthritis in 4 patients. Rheumatoid arthritis-like polyarthritis was noted in 19 patients with type-2 reaction. Tenosynovitis, dactylitis, bony changes were also noted. Except for one case, these features were present in patients having lepra reactions. Rheumatoid factor in 14, ANA in 15, C-reactive protein in 45 cases was positive. ASO was positive 34 cases. Symmetrical polyarthritis involving small joints of hands and feet, oligoarthritis, enthesitis and dactylitis are common in leprosy particularly with borderline leprosy, type-2 lepra reaction especially in the presence of positive RA factor.
